Unlock regional code for Sony DVP-NS575P

1) Turn your DVD off. 2) Use the remote control and press: 
- Display 
- Top Menu 
- Clear 
- Power 
This should power the device into Service Mode. 
3) Choose option 2 and then choose option 4. 
4) There should be two fields: Input Code and Current Code, each one with 5 chars long. 
Type: 12450 
Then push zero on all the 5 places of the first and the second field. 
Push ENTER. 
5) There should be a zero on the device display, meaning that all regions are free. 
6) Press POWER to turn it off and you're done.

Wrong Regional Disc.

DVDs are ecoded with region codes to indicate what area of the world they are made for. These codes may be 1,2,3, etc depending on which region they are made for.
DVD player read these codes and if the disc region code does not match the region the device is made for, the player will not play the disc.
Region 1 is for USA so most DVDp players made for use in USA require region 1 discs.
Some DVD players called multi region DVD players can be set to play different region DVDs but they are typically more expr=ensive then one region players and the code must be changed each time a different region disc is played.

Jensen MVB85 A8.5 dvd player

Problem: All DVDs would not play in Jensen MVB85A overhead 8.5 DVD player. Error code: "Incorrect Region Code"

FIX:

1. Use the remote to power on DVD player
2. Ensure there are NO DVDs in the drive
3. When you see the DVD logo screen, press 9653 on the remote
4. A hidden menu will open stating the region code. My region code was set to 0 and my I was receiving the error.
5. Press the "OK" button to change the Region Code to "1".

Once the region code was set to 1 all DVDs were playing.
